Culture Events: Picks for the Weekend
Ahram Online recommends this weekend's top culture events (7-10 June), including music concerts, new art exhibitions and film screenings
Published in Ahram Online on 06 - 06 - 2012


Thursday 7 June
Zeid Hamdan & Maryam Saleh at Darb 1718 at 8pm
The Lebanese-Egyptian duo mix classics by Sheikh Imam with original music in their Arabic trip-hop project. Read more About Zeid and Maryam here.
Kasr El-Shame'e Street, Al Fakhareen, behind the Hanging Church and Amr Mosque.
Egyptian blind girls' orchestra at Wekalet Al-Ghouri at 8pm
Al-Nour Wal Amal Orchestra consisting of over 30 blind girls, the pride and joy of Al-Nour Wal-Amal Association. The orchestra performs extensively in Egypt and has over 20 international trips on its resume. Read more about orchestra here.
Wekalet Al-Ghouri, Mohamed Abdo Street, Azhar, Cairo
Songs from classic musicals at the Cairo Opera House at 8pm
The programme will include songs from The Phantom of the Opera, Pinocchio, The Wizard of Oz, West Side Story, Showboat, The Sound of Music, Cats, Carousel, Les Miserables, No, No, Nanette, New York, New York and My Fair Lady. More info here.
Main Hall, Cairo Opera House, Zamalek, Cairo
Syrian clarinettist and City Band at El-Genaina Theatre at 8.30pm
Formed in 2006 in New York, the Kinan Azmeh's City Band immediately gained recognition for its virtuosic and high energy performances. As soloist and composer, Kinan Azmeh has performed in many prestigious concert halls and cooperated with renowned musicians. More info here.
Azhar Park, Salah Salem Road, Darrasa, Cairo
Last day of Special Needs art exhibition at Al-Hanager Arts Centre
"Spring in the Circle of Life", the exhibition by Egyptian artists with special needs, open since 29 May, will close on 7 June. It is organised by the Cultural Development Fund in collaboration with the Egyptian Society for Developing the Capacity of those with Special Needs. More info here.
Cairo Opera House grounds, Zamalek, Cairo
Friday 8 June
L'argent screening at Sufi Bookstore at 7pm
This 1983 French production discusses the story of a 500 Franc bill that goes from person to person until it reaches a naïve man, turning his life upside down.
12 Sayed El Bakry Street, Zamalek, Cairo
“Travel, Revolution & Paper” Storytelling at Jesuits Culture Centre at 8pm
Origami artist Osama Helmy hosts a storytelling session where he combines origami with singing and storytelling through personal accounts of his travels through Egypt, Tunisia and Syria in revolutionary moments. He will also be performing on 10 and 11 June at the Rawabet Theater in Cairo, and on 12 June at the Egyptian Public Library in Port Said.
298 Port Said Street, Cleopatra, Alexandria
Huda Asfour (Palestine) concert at Geneina Theater at 8.30pm
Palestinian oud player Huda Asfour kicks off her tour promoting her new album Mars. "My fascination with waves goes beyond my love of music. It is a fascination with the sea, the resonance of strings, the cyclic nature of life and more recently electrical waves in one of the most impressive pumps on earth, the heart."- Huda Asfour
Azhar Park, Salah Salem Road, Cairo
Saturday 9 June
El-Ghouri Tanoura Group in Wekalet El-Ghouri at 7.30pm
Expect traditional dance, vibrant music and colourful performances by El-Ghouri Dance Group this Saturday. They play every Saturday, Monday and Wednesday.
3 Mohamed Abdou Street, behind Al-Azhar Mosque, Cairo
Dancing with the orchestra at the Cairo Opera House at 8pm
The Cairo Symphony Orchestra conducted by Jiri Petrdlik will perform works by Brahms, Béla Bartók and George Enescu. The violin soloist of the evening is Hossam Shehata. More info here.
Cairo Opera House Main Hall, Zamalek, Cairo
Ramy Atallah Quintet at El Sawy Culturehweel at 8pm
Ramy Atallah and his quintet perform Latin Jazz.
Wisdom Hall, 26July Street, Zamalek, Cairo
“Carry on” exhibition at Artellewa Gallery
This is the exhibition of the Arab Collaboration Project. It brings together six artists and writers from countries of the Arab uprisings to collaboratively develop a creative project over a 10-week residency. The participants are Ahmed Zidan, Aliaa El-Geredy, Ibrahim Jawabreh, Iman Hasbani, Jameel Subay, Rola Khayyat.
19 Mohamed Ali El-Eseary Street, Ard El-Lewa, Giza
“The Holy Family in Egypt” exhibition at Picasso Gallery at 7pm
The exhibition “The Holy Family in Egypt,” to open on Sunday at the Picasso Gallery in Zamalek, will include a selection of works by contemporary artists including Helmy Eltony, Mohamed Thabet, Mohamed Haji, Mostafa El-Razzaz, Mostafa Rahmy, Nathan Doss, Omar El-Fayoumy, Ramadan Ibrahim, Reda Abdel Rahman, Ragheb Ayad, Farid Fadel, Georges Bahgoury and Effat Hosny, among others.
30 Hassan Assem Street, from Brazil Street, Zamalek, Cairo
Sunday 10 June
“The Player” screening at Karmat Ibn Haine Culture Center at 6.30pm
This 1992 US production follows a studio script screener who gets on the bad side of a writer when he refuses his script. Through a hilarious journey the film gives the audience a backstage pass to Hollywood.
Ahmed Shawky Museum, 6 Ahmed Shawki Street, Corniche El-Nil, Giza
“Gallery Collection” exhibition at Al-Masar Gallery
The exhibition showcases a fine selection from exhibitions the gallery has held over the past four years, including works by the stars of 20th-century Egyptian modern art, pioneers of the third, fourth and fifth generations, and the young artists of today. On display will be works by Adel El-Siwi, Ahmed Fouad Selim, Essam Marouf, Georges Bahgory, Hamdi Attia, Ibrahim El-Dessouki, Mahmoud Abdullah, Sami Aboul Azm, Sami Abdul Azm, Kareem El-Qurity, Leila Ezzet, Omar El-Nagdy and others. (Open from 11am-9pm)
Al-Masar Gallery, Baehler's Mansion, 157b 26 July Street, side entrance on Isaac Jacob Street (ground floor), Zamalek, Cairo
“Elections” group exhibition in Darb 1718
Whether the artists are idealists, activists, reformists or anything else, the monumental moment of the elections touches people in a way that brings about intense creativity. Darb 1718 hosts this group exhibition portraying just that. Hind Samir, Ahmed Sabry, Hani Rashed, Sabah Naeem, Marwa Adel, Ali Abdel Mohsen, Ahmed El-Shaer, Atef Ahmed, Amira Parree, Hala Abu Shady, Neven Emam are all on show. (Open from 4pm-10pm)
Qasr Al-Shamee Street, behind the Hanging Church and Amr Mosque, Old Cairo.
